Kylie Jenner has come under fire after she pointed her followers in the direction of a GoFundMe account.

The fundraiser is for makeup artist Samuel Rauda, who was badly injured in a crash and has undergone major surgery.

In a post on Instagram stories on Thursday (18 March), Jenner said: "May God watch over you and protect you @makeupbysamuel. Everyone take a moment to say a prayer for Sam who got into an accident this past weekend. And swipe up to visit his families [sic] go fund me."

Jenner pointed her followers to a GoFundMe account.
Instagram/GoFundMe

Ordinarily, this would be quite a nice thing to do. Similarly, the fact the 23-year-old has made a $5,000 donation herself would also, ordinarily, be considered very nice.

However, people on Twitter seem less impressed, with some pointing out Jenner's own vast wealth - she was the highest-earning celebrity last year, pocketing a staggering $540 million (£389 million) pre-tax.

Many questioned why, given her own financial status, she seemed to be asking fans for donations, with one person posting: "I can't stand Kylie Jenner's influence. From posting pictures of her closet, with purses worth more than people will see in a lifetime, to her posing with multiple vehicles, while asking people to donate to her friend's medical fund when she could have paid it quietly? Nah."

Another added: "No way billionaire kylie jenner opened a Go Fund Me for her stylist??? sis how about you GO FUND HIM."
